51,813 is a composite number, odd.
51,813 (fifty-one thousand eight hundred thirteen) is an odd 5-digit number. It is a composite number with 16 divisors, and factors as 3³ × 19 × 101. Written other ways, in hexadecimal, 0xCA65.
